The Global non-medical disposable gloves market is segmented by types into several key categories, each serving distinct purposes in various industries. Nitrile gloves are one of the prominent segments, known for their durability, resistance to chemicals, and puncture protection. They are widely used in industries such as automotive, food handling, and manufacturing where protection against chemicals and oils is crucial.
Another significant segment is vinyl gloves, which are favored for their affordability and comfort. Vinyl gloves find extensive use in food service, cleaning services, and beauty industries where a lower cost option without sacrificing basic protection qualities is preferred. These gloves are latex-free, making them suitable for individuals with latex allergies.
Latex gloves, although declining in use due to latex allergies among users, still maintain a niche market segment, especially in healthcare settings where their superior fit and tactile sensitivity are valued. However, due to the increasing prevalence of latex allergies, latex alternatives like nitrile and vinyl are increasingly preferred.
Polyethylene gloves are another category primarily used in food handling and food service industries due to their lightweight nature and cost-effectiveness. These gloves provide basic barrier protection and are typically used for short-duration tasks where frequent glove changes are necessary to maintain hygiene standards.

Restraints
Despite its growth potential, the Non-Medical Disposable Gloves Market faces several restraints that could impede progress. The volatility in raw material prices, primarily latex and nitrile, can affect profit margins for manufacturers. Increased competition may lead to price wars, which could undermine product quality and brand reputation. Environmental concerns surrounding single-use products and legislation advocating for sustainability may limit market opportunities. Additionally, supply chain disruptions, as witnessed during the pandemic, pose a significant challenge. The varying quality of products across different brands can hinder consumer trust and loyalty. Lastly, issues related to allergic reactions to certain glove materials may limit usage in specific demographics, further restraining market growth.
